Former Mets clubhouse manager Charlie Samuels was formally sentenced to five years' probation Monday in Queens Criminal Court after he pleaded guilty to stealing $2.3 million worth of Mets memorabilia and collectibles and to criminal tax fraud earlier this year. NEW YORK -- The New York Mets have fired two high-ranking employees and will overhaul their legal and human resources departments on the recommendation of independent investigators hired to review the organization following allegations of sexual misconduct against former manager Mickey Callaway. Callaway, fired in October 2019 for on-field performance, was banned by Major League Baseball through at least 2022 in May following allegations of inappropriate behavior toward several women who work in sports media, including from his time with the Mets.
